Among the several all-natural symbols that outline the Mediterranean, few have the cultural, culinary, and historic weight with the olive tree. Noted for its gnarled trunk and evergreen leaves, the olivo has actually been cultivated for 1000s of years, generating the golden nectar we call olio di oliva. The connection in between individuals and this historical tree is steeped in custom, passed down from technology to generation. Among An important practices in olive tree care is potatura olivo, or olive tree pruning. With out proper pruning, trees may become as well dense, lessening airflow and sunlight, which specifically impacts the yield and top quality of your olives. A well-pruned olive tree makes sure equilibrium in between vegetative development and fruit creation, maximizing not only quantity but taste.

With regards to making best-tier olive oil, extravergine is definitely the time period to look for. Additional virgin olive oil is the best quality, chilly-pressed from new olives, and it will have to satisfy demanding chemical and sensory benchmarks. Its flavor is fruity, with a pleasing bitterness and pungency that signifies a higher content material of polyphenols—compounds recognized for their well being Positive aspects. The extravergine designation guarantees the oil has not been through any chemical refinement and it is free from defects.

The magic of olio di oliva is not simply while in the tree but in the way it is harvested and processed. Timing the harvest is critical. Olives picked much too early could develop bitter oil, though These picked also late could bring about a flat, lifeless taste. As soon as harvested, the olives need to be pressed in a shorter window to avoid oxidation and spoilage. The oil is then stored in neat, darkish environments to protect its taste and nutritional profile.

FAQ:

What is the greatest time for you to prune an olive tree?
The best time for potatura olivo is late winter or early spring, after the chance of frost but before new progress commences.

What helps make olive oil excess virgin?
Extravergine olive oil has to be mechanically pressed at lower temperatures and no cost from defects, which has a reduced standard of acidity (under 0.8%).
